Trump's relationship with Epstein has been complex, evolving from social acquaintances to subjects of scrutiny. Initially, Trump acknowledged Epstein as a friend, but as allegations against Epstein surfaced, Trump distanced himself, claiming he was unaware of Epstein's criminal activities. The recent email revelations suggest a deeper connection, complicating Trump's narrative and raising questions about his awareness of Epstein's actions.

The key differences in party responses to the Epstein emails reflect broader ideological divides. Democrats are using the emails to highlight potential wrongdoing and accountability, while Republicans, including the White House, dismiss the allegations as politically motivated attacks. This divergence showcases how each party approaches issues of ethics and accountability, often framing narratives to align with their political strategies.
